Description

We The Lifesaver Backpack, a new type of backpack that can keep the children safe when the unexpected happens and at the same time, teach them about water safety and what to do in case of an emergency.

Inspired by the same technology used in life vests and designed with materials that resist river currents and the weight of each child and their supplies, this backpack allows the child to float and it’s also capable of turning them around if they fall unconscious, allowing him or her to breathe freely.

Execution

The Lifesaver Backpacks were design and inspired by the same technology used in life vests, using light weight materials that resist strong river currents and colors that contrast against the dark brown water of the rivers. They were also tested to resist the weight of children from 5 to12 years old and their supplies, allowing the child to float and it’s also capable of turning them around if they fall unconscious, allowing him or her to breathe freely. The lifesaver Backpack has also integrated into the design reflecting materials that react to light, an internal dry bag for school supplies, a reinforce top handle that could be used for water rescues in the situation that a child is pulled out from the water into a boat, a waterproof whistle and stitch into the back are CPR instructions.

Outcome

In partnership with the Colombian Red Cross hundreds of back packs have been donated to 4 different jungle communities: Taparal, Munguido, San Jose and Los Perea. Also a educational program that impacted more than 2,000 people including children and adults teaching them first aid, CPR and and what to do in case of water emergencies.
